WebThe maximum transfer unit (MTU) specifies the maximum transmission size of an interface. A different MTU value may be specified for each interface that TCP/IP uses. The MTU is usually determined by negotiating with the lower-level driver. However, this value may be overridden. More Information Each media type has a maximum frame size. Since dial up uses a default MTU of 576 bytes … WebMar 25, 2024 · The MTU size is a property of a physical network interface and is usually measured in bytes. The MTU for Ethernet, for example, is 1500 bytes. Some types of networks, such as token rings , have larger MTUs.
